About The Position

The Litigation Paralegal will play a critical, hands-on role supporting Haleon’s U.S. and global litigation portfolio, working closely with inhouse litigation counsel, the e-discovery team, legal operations, internal stakeholders, and outside counsel. This role requires independence, judgment, and deep experience managing litigation from pre-suit through resolution. The Litigation Paralegal supports high volume, high complexity matters, including class actions, employment litigation, product liability, consumer fraud, contract disputes and other litigations. This is a full-time, flexible hybrid position requiring three days per week in the office, reporting to Haleon’s Warren, NJ location.

Responsibilities

  • Support inhouse attorneys in all phases of litigation , including pre-suit assessment, discovery, depositions, hearings, trials, settlements, and post-resolution activities.
  • Draft, issue, and manage Preservation Notices and coordinate with Legal, IT, and investigations teams to ensure compliance.
  • Schedule, coordinate, and attend custodian and witness interviews and depositions with the business, in‑house and outside counsel.
  • Accept, track, and route service of process via CSC and ensure proper handling and escalation of matters across Haleon entities.
  • Manage litigation database ensuring case management entries are up to date and timely entered.
  • Conduct PACER searches and other docket monitoring for Haleon entities at the request of legal team members.
  • Coordinate information and document collection efforts by liaising with discovery team, business employees, and outside counsel.
  • Support written discovery , document review workflows, and production logistics.
  • Request and manage personnel files and payroll records for employment litigation and subpoenas.
  • Onboard outside counsel through Haleon’s Third Party Risk Management system.
  • Coordinate with Legal Operations on opening new matters, preparing fee agreements , billing , invoice research, and vendor queries.
  • Prepare and manage settlement payment requests , including coordination with payroll, and finance teams.
